ahweorfan
Old English
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ɑːˈxwe͜or.fɑn/, [ɑːˈʍe͜orˠ.vɑn]
Conjugation
Conjugation of āhweorfan (strong class 3)
infinitive | āhweorfan | āhweorfenne |
---|---|---|
indicative mood | present tense | past tense |
first person singular | āhweorfe | āhwearf |
second person singular | āhwierfst | āhwurfe |
third person singular | āhwierfþ | āhwearf |
plural | āhweorfaþ | āhwurfon |
subjunctive | present tense | past tense |
singular | āhweorfe | āhwurfe |
plural | āhweorfen | āhwurfen |
imperative | ||
singular | āhweorf | |
plural | āhweorfaþ | |
participle | present | past |
āhweorfende | āhworfen |
